Abstract

A system and method for restricting access to network performance information associated with communications over a packet network. A request may be received from a user to access network performance information associated with communications of data packets over a packet network. A determination as to whether the user has permission to access the network performance information may be made. In response to determining that the user has permission to access the network performance information, the user may be enabled to access the network performance information; otherwise, the user may be prevented from accessing the network performance information. The network performance information may include information associated with communications of data packets including real-time content and non-real-time content.

Claims (23)

1. A method for restricting access to network performance information associated with communications over a packet network, said method comprising:

receiving a request from a user to access network performance information associated with communications of data packets over a packet network;

accessing a permission table for determining whether the user has permission to access the network performance information, including retrieving an entity identifier for determining user type of the user, retrieving a segment identifier for determining a portion of the acket network in which the network performance information is accessible to the user, and retrieving a network performance information identifier for determining categories of the network performance information accessible to the user;

in response to determining that the user has permission to access the network performance information, enabling the user to access only the determined categories of the network performance information of the portion of the packet network in which the network performance information is accessible to the user; and

restricting the user from accessing the network performance information outside of the portion of the packet network in which the network performance information is accessible to the user and outside of the determined categories of the network performance information accessible to the user.

2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the segment identifier indicates that the portion of the packet network in which the network performance information is accessible to the user is limited to only those network segments between a customer's CPE and a network access point.

3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the categories of the network performance information accessible to the user is limited to total bandwidth usage.

4.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the categories of the network performance information accessible to the user is limited to network performance information associated with real-time data packets.

5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ein receiving the request from the user includes receiving the request at a central location on the packet network.

6.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the categories of the network performance information accessible to the user is not limited.
